 <title>Goodbye SOPA, Hello CISPA</title>
 <link>http://www.freetalklive.com/content/goodbye_sopa_hello_cispa</link>
 <description>&lt;p&gt;While most folks are looking elsewhere, Congress is trying to sneak an absolutely awful &quot;cybersecurity&quot; bill through Congress, permitting ISPs to funnel private communications and related information back to the government without adequate privacy protections and controls. The bill does not specify which agencies ISPs could disclose customer data to, but the structure and incentives in the bill raise a very real possibility that the National Security Agency or the DOD’s Cybercommand would be the primary recipient.&lt;/p&gt;

 <title>ACTA: the Internet censorship “law” that can’t be repealed?</title>
 <link>http://www.freetalklive.com/content/acta_internet_censorship_%E2%80%9Claw%E2%80%9D_can%E2%80%99t_be_repealed</link>
 <description>&lt;p&gt;Just last month millions of Americans rallied to defeat SOPA and PIPA. However, something worse has crept in the back-door and may not be able to be repealed. In October 2011, President Obama signed an international agreement called the Anti-Counterfeiting Trade Agreement or ACTA.&lt;/p&gt;

 <title>Meet ACTA; It’s SOPA and PIPA on steroids</title>
 <link>http://www.freetalklive.com/content/meet_acta_it%E2%80%99s_sopa_and_pipa_steroids</link>
 <description>&lt;p&gt;SOPA and PIPA have been shelved but the government’s plan to censor the public is an ongoing threat. Enter the &quot;Anti-Counterfeiting Trade Agreement&quot; aka ACTA, an international trade agreement whose supposed sole purpose is to forge ahead with tackling counterfeited goods and -- suprise, surprise -- copyright infringement.&lt;/p&gt;

 <title>ACTA Text Leaks: U.S. Concedes on Secondary Liability [...]</title>
 <link>http://www.freetalklive.com/content/acta_text_leaks_us_concedes_secondary_liability</link>
 <description>&lt;p&gt;Given the history of ACTA leaks, to no one&#039;s surprise, the latest version of the draft agreement was leaked last night on KEI&#039;s website.  The new version - which reflects changes made during an intense week of negotiations last month in Washington - shows a draft agreement that is much closer to becoming reality.  Square brackets have been removed from many sections, leaving the core issue of scope of the agreement as the biggest issue to be resolved when the next round of negotiations begins in a few weeks in Japan.
